CNC centerless grinderHC-18CNC-3-Ht Features:

Ontologyand main components

Ontology andmainComponents are made of high-grade cast ironFC-30castartificiallystewingProcessandNatural aging treatmentPost-processing ensures that the body and component materials are stable and wear-resistant. eachComponent processing usesYASDAMITSUI SEIKITOSHIBA OKUMA OKAMOTOWait for the equipment to be clamped and processed at one timeThe precision dimensions can reach the micron level, ensuring high precision of the basic components of the equipment.

Adjustment wheel drive system

The driving motor of the adjusting wheel spindle adopts servo motor. Speed10~250rpmIt can be set arbitrarily and can be easily adjusted to the maximum speed during grinding. When the outer diameter of the adjustment wheel changes, the same linear speed can be maintained to grind out the product.

The servo motor is cleverly designed and installed on the adjusting wheel box and is directly driven by a timing belt. It can interact with the adjusting wheel during grinding.boxSamestep rotationangle. Make sure the two pulleys are always parallel. Overcome the old centerless grinder chain drivetimeMany adverse effects caused by included anglesAvoid changing chains frequentlyandZipper spring.

  Dressing device

The dressing seat is made of special alloy cast iron and undergoes multiple treatments including tempering and vibration to ensure stability and wear resistance. The dressing slide is designed with a dovetail shape and a widened track surface. It is precision manual scraping after one-time molding and grinding processing. It can be used with hydraulic reciprocating trimming or servo motor for molding trimming.

sliding mechanism

The upper slide rail is designed with a dove-shaped groove structure and hasPositive or negative5The function of degree rotation makes adjustment simple and quick. The lower sliding plate adopts doubleVType slide rail and double wedge-shaped auxiliary rail, the structure is stable and can avoid the intrusion of cutting fluid, making it easy to maintain. Both the upper and lower slides can be equipped with manual and automatic fine-tuning of the feed, with an accuracy of up to0.001MM .

  Hydrostatic spindle

  The high-precision hydrostatic spindle is designed and developed for the workstation of Academician Fu Xincheng. Static pressure withstands working pressure25 MPa, the main shaft is suspended in the hydrostatic oil-bearing film, achieving high precision, high rigidity, high speed and low friction. The use of high-pressure oil film to carry heavy loads and heavy cutting can effectively reduce spindle wear and maintain spindle operation accuracy.

Hydrostatic guide

  static pressure trackDesigned and developed products for Academician Fu Xincheng’s workstation and successfully applied for invention. The track is designed as a fully enclosed hydrostatic suspension track with small hole throttling. The entire track is suspended in a high-pressure oil film when working, and the friction coefficient is less than0.001. There is no contact between the working surfaces when the track is running, and there is no wear and long service life. The static pressure oil film has strong rigidity and its thickness is almost not affected by speed. It will not crawl even at extremely low speeds and can achieve 0.0001MM feed setting.

BType adjusting wheel rolling bearing spindle

BThe main shaft of the adjusting wheel rolling bearing is designed as a double support structure.FAGDouble row roller bearings and angular contact bearings. Even during low operating speeds and heavy cutting, the spindle can rotate with ultra-high precision and maintain rigidity. Ensure the true roundness and cylindricity of the ground products.

CNC system and software

CNC centerless grinder selectionCNCThe control system uses precision ball screws and servo motors for numerical control. It can realize the automatic feeding of the upper and lower rails according to the grinding process, and realize automatic dressing and automatic compensation of various shapes of the grinding wheel and adjusting wheel. It greatly improves the centerless grinder's processing ability for complex-shaped workpieces and reduces the difficulty of manual operation. A variety of automatic loading and unloading and automatic detection solutions are available to choose from, realizing fully automatic processing and production of high-precision parts.

Centerless grinder grinding software professionally developed by Fuxincheng2.0version, matchCNCThe control system provides a conversational operation interface. All settings can be completed with simple data input, making the operation simple and convenient.

CNCDressing device

CNCThe dressing device provides an accurate and fast dressing solution for processing multi-step and complex-shaped workpieces. Both the grinding wheel and the adjusting wheel can be trimmed into various shapes required according to the requirements of the grinding process. Diamond pens, butterfly rollers, and shaping rollers can be used as trimming tools.
